The RISTRETTO spectrograph is an echelle spectrograph whose design is inspired by radial velocity spectrographs such as HARPS and ESPRESSO. However, it is a seven-spaxel, diffraction-limited spectrograph. It operates under vacuum and temperature control. It is a stable instrument with a stability …

We present first on-sky performance results of KalAO, the natural guide star adaptive optics imager on the 1.2m Swiss telescope in La Silla, Chile. It is designed to reach at least 30% Strehl in order to detect stellar companions as close as …
